The high nickel and molybdenum contents make the nickel steel alloy especially resistant to pitting and crevice corrosion in reducing environments while chromium conveys resistance to oxidizing media. Machining Machinability Ratings Nickel cobalt base corrosion temperature and wear-resistant alloys such as HASTELLOY C276 are classified as moderate to difficult when machining however it should be emphasized that these alloys can be machined using conventional production methods at satisfactory rates.

HASTELLOYC-276 alloy UNS N10276 was the first wrought nickel-chromium- molybdenum material to alleviate concerns over welding by virtue of extremely low carbon and silicon contents.
